Extract from the " Empirk." — " The eminent firm of Kirkman and Son was fovmded about 1730 by Jacob Kirkman, who .'worked with Schudi in the service of one ' Tabel,' a harpsichord maker. Kirkman and Schudi subsequently each set up a business for himself. Schudi afterwards took into partnership John Broadwood, a young Scotch Carpenter, by whom the celebrated firm of John Broadwood and Son was founded.
